Problem #1:

I have the bulkhead connected to a skimmer type attachment I made on the inside of the tank, and on the output, a tee fitting. Here it is:

100_0287.jpg


100_0294.jpg


Every minute or so, it burps and I don't know why. I'm only running the output of the MJ1200 for the skimmer through it, so I know it's not getting too much flow. Any idea's???????????
 
The tee in the back cap it off and drill a hole and tap it to fit a ro screw type valve. It works well I did it on my 75gal. If you need a pic let me know!
 
I think you need to put an endcap/stopper on the top of that T, and then drill a small hole (start small).

I think that burping is coming from it sucking down too much air through the open part of the T connector. If you still get a burping sound, i've heard of people sticking sponges and other things into the overflow or T.

As for your lights, since you are getting a (2) Electronic ARO Model AS220 VHO Ballasts, why go with overdriving NO bulbs? why not get VHO bulbs?

if you get 4 VHO bulbs over that tank, you will be able to keep anything you want (and don't let anyone tell you otherwise), I've seen all VHO tanks myself, you can keep just about any type of SPS or clams, the color and growth is great.

VHO bulbs are also much better quality than NO bulbs.

As for what combination of bulbs, that depends on what corals you want to do...

Say, if you wanted to do alot of SPS, I'd say 3 URI Aquasun 10k's, and 1 URI super actinic. If you wanted to do mainly zoas, rics, some LPS, go with something closer to 3 super actinics, and one 10k. But color of the tank is strictly personal preference. You can go either way and it will look good.

I keep alot of zoas, they all tend to look better under bluer bulbs.
